Whisper Of The Heart
Whisper Of The Heart (Mimi Wo Sumaseba) is a heart warming story about a girl, trying to find her own path in life. With school exams pending, that might not be an easy thing.
Shizuku is a schoolgirl who loves books. Hence, she set herself the modest task of reading 20 books over the summer. While going through her library books she notices a name that appears on every library card. Amasawa Seiji and instantly falls in love with this unknown person. The next day she goes to ask a school teacher to open the library earlier so she can borrow a new book. She later notices she's the first person to ever borrow the book, but is suprised to find out the book was donated to the library bw Amasawa family. She then meets her friend Yuuko and both girls go the the sports park to read on Shizuku's translation of "Country Road" and when they leave Shizuku doesn't notice she forgot the book on the bench. She notices the missing book only a couple minutes later and when she returns to get it she finds a boy reading it...

On the side note: The movie introduces two characters that got their own anime in 2002 called "The Cat Returns (Neko no Ongaeshi)". The Characters are the cat named Moon (Muta), and the cat figurine Baron Humbert Von Jikkingen.
